Feed Connectivity Requirements
Gig-Shaped feeds are available to participants who meet the minimum bandwidth requirements to Cboe via cross-connect, dedicated circuit, or a supported carrier.
Participants with sufficient connectivity may choose to take both the A and B feeds from Cboe’s primary datacenter and arbitrate the feeds to recover lost data. Alternatively, participants may choose to arbitrate feeds from both datacenters. It should be noted that feeds from the secondary datacenter will have additional latency for those connected with Cboe in the primary datacenter due to proximity and business continuity processing.
Multicast Top real-time events are delivered using a published range of multicast addresses divided by symbol range units. Dropped messages can be requested using a TCP/IP connection to one of Cboe’s Multicast Top Gap Request Proxy ( GRP) servers with replayed messages being delivered on a separate set of multicast ranges reserved for packet retransmission. Intraday, a spin of current top of book may be requested from a Spin Server.
